Building rehabilitation in Porto, Portugal
The building was identified and acquired by Burgomorfose, Lda., a company specializing in investment and rehabilitation for rent. The apartments in downtown Porto are the result of the rehabilitation of a bourgeois house of the early twentieth century. The facade, ceiling heights, stairwell, carpentry are lovely. The building has great potential for residential use in the rental market, following the strong dynamics of this business. It shows great quality of the interior woodwork, the access stairs to the various floors and a skylight, the outdoor patio, the garden with the "greenhouse", among others. Functional and practical solutions prevailed throughout the rehabilitation project, always taken into account the original details and, with them, enrich the ambiances created.
